Output 31d1243e403002e4644b648ef31cfa52b38c0df76ace74f16930b14bb39b0880:35

value
439900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436b32d384366c64e5ea51d549ab6551c28438cb OP_EQUAL
address
37qVcgUuoxQ7FAFit7hBBf6Jvqpensg4wC
transaction
31d1243e403002e4644b648ef31cfa52b38c0df76ace74f16930b14bb39b0880
spent
true